Quiz Night: Bringing People Together

Posted on August 15, 2024

University of Pretoria Campus Tours (UPCT) and the UP Library collaborated to host a once-in-a-lifetime quiz night for UP students and staff. After weeks of planning and back-and-forth communication, it was finally the night of nights on Tuesday, August 6th. 

UPCT used this as an ideal opportunity to collect donations for Women’s Month. We asked all our registered quiz-goers to bring a hygienic product of their choice to donate as their “entrance fee” to the quiz night. This is the start of our month-long drive to collect products to create little hampers of hygienic products for women in need.

Approximately 60 people registered to join the quiz night including the prestigious Department of Historical and Heritage Studies (DHHS) MD Club an organisation for the Masters and Doctoral students in the department. There was a backdrop and props for photos and memory-making,  coffee and hot chocolate at the ready for our guests along with fun and easy snacks like popcorn and cookies. Music was played to create an ambience as the evening went on. 

The fun started with a quick 25-question Kahoot of library-based questions and riddles hosted by the library staff, Gerda Ehlers and Ntando Mazibuko. It was important to us to highlight and market the library and its services, as they were a key partner in making this event happen. 

After this starter, it was time for the main course. The quiz of five themed rounds of general questions related to the World, South Africa, General Knowledge, TV and Film and the University of Pretoria. Our last UP-based round emphasised the point that even though you are a staff member or a student, you might not know the campus very well. Guests were invited to book a UP campus tour and learn more!

The aim was for the teams to deliberate and debate before writing their final answers down. The hustle and bustle of deliberation is where all the fun was. After the marks were tallied there was a prize-giving for the top three teams and a bonus prize for the team we deemed had the best name. Congrats to the winning team - "Dr Bob and the Peppers", winners of the best group name, "Honours survivors", and top three spots. This concluded our event!
